What Is an Ironman Training Plan?
An Ironman training plan is a structured weekly program designed around the sport’s infamous triathlon format: swimming, cycling, and running. These plans span 16–20 weeks (6–8 months), gradually increasing intensity and volume to safely prepare your body for the event’s physical and mental demands.

Phase 1: Building Your Base (Weeks 1–4)
Focus: Establish aerobic fitness and reduce injury risk.
- Swim: 2–3 sessions/week, 20–30 minutes total. Opportunistic swimming or pool work with steady pacing.
- Bike: 2–3 sessions/week, 40–60 minutes. Focus on endurance at moderate intensity; include one longer ride (~3–4 hours once weekly).
- Run: 2–3 sessions/week, 30–45 minutes. Step-ups in duration and incorporate pace intervals.
- Cross-Training: 1–2 days (yoga, cycling, strength training) to build functional strength and mobility.
Phase 2: Increasing Intensity and Volume (Weeks 5–12)
Focus: Boost aerobic capacity and simulate race-specific effort patterns.
- Swim: Increase sessions to 3–4/week, including open-water practice. Add tempo and threshold sets.
- Bike: Long core rides (4–6 hours), hill repeats, and race-pace intervals. Aim for varied terrain.
- Run: Long runs once weekly (increase week-by-week from 10 to 20+ miles). Include 10K–half-marathon simulation runs.
- Strength Training: 1–2 full-body sessions weekly focusing on legs, core, and upper back.
Week 13–16: Race-Specific Critique
Focus: Fine-tune endurance, pacing, and nutrition.
- Reduce volume slightly to avoid burnout.
- Practice race-day fueling (gels, electrolytes).
- Introduce full-length simulations under race-like conditions (heat, time, course mimicry).
Week 17–20: Taper and Peak (Race Week)
Focus: Consolidate fitness, reduce fatigue, and mentally prepare.
- Decrease training volume by 40–60%.
- Keep intensity high for key sessions—maintain sharpness.
- Fully rest and prioritize sleep, nutrition, and mental rehearsal.
